Ok, so you don't know where to start. I can imagine it's quite overwhelming at first. Unfortunately I haven't edited the redguard's adrenaline rush or created a power with a cooldown timer. So if you want someone to talk you through that step by step that's not me.

I can however tell you how to start modding (based on the two examples you gave on what you want to do): Open the creation kit. In the object window find the "spells" category. Click it. Now find the Redguards adrenaline rush. Doubleclick it. You will get a form with different values. Try what you can and can't change. It will most likely reference other form such as magic effects as well. You can also try to edit these. Put the name in the top left searchbox and choose "all" in the lower left corner of the object window to search through all categories. Save your changes to a plugin and check it ingame, If it's not what you wanted, go back to CK.

 

Have a clear goal of what you want. Don't worry if it's doable. You'll notice if it's not.

If you need a general feel in dealing with the creation kit follow a basic tutorial even if it's not closely related to what you want. You will learn your way around the CK and get an idea where to look for what and how to use it.

Instead of trying to find a tutorial on something specific. Start with one of the beginning CK tutorials - don't worry about it not showing exactly what you want to do. just follow the examples - build a house or create a NPC or whatever else the tutorial is showing. These are the simple things you will need to know before tackling your own mod.

 

The purpose of the tutorials is not to actually follow a step by step procedure to make a new mod, but to learn how the CK works. They have you do a step by step to see how things are done in the CK. - so after you have completed the tutorial you will have both a basic grounding in the mechanics of how to get around in the CK, but also possibly a better idea of how to go about what you want to create and whether or not it is doable using the CK - or if you will also need to learn some other program as well - no matter what you want to do, knowing the CK is necessary to making a mod.

 

Then, when you get stuck, come back here to ask specific questions (such as your examples) on how to do specific things. :thumbsup:
